(Image credit: Valve) The Steam Controller launched last week and sold out in less than 30 minutes . As expected, eBay listings went live shortly after, with the peripheral marked up by hundreds of dollars. Valve has since implemented a queue system for Steam Controller orders, and if a recent rumor is true, the company will do the same for the upcoming Steam Machine. As Wccftech reports, a new leak suggests that Valve is bringing back the reservation queue system—the same one used for the Steam Deck’ s launch. That alone is interesting, but the leak also suggests how many versions of the PC/console hybrid we should expect. For those who don’t know, the reservation queue is tied to a vetted Steam account. By requiring a purchase history or a verified account, Valve can prevent scalpers from using thousands of burner bots to swarm checkout pages.
